Summary

The Boston Red Sox concluded their three-game series against the New York Mets with a 3-2 victory, marking their first 9-0 road trip since 1977. Boston capitalized on an error by Francisco Lindor in the ninth inning and secured the win with a sacrifice fly from Anthony Siegler in the 10th. This achievement comes after a challenging travel schedule, including multiple mechanical issues with their charter flight. Despite a rocky start to the season, the Red Sox have shown significant improvement, winning 14 of their last 16 games and moving to within half a game of the last wild card spot. They will face the AL East-leading Tampa Bay Rays in their next series.

It took the Boston Red Sox almost 24 hours Thursday and Friday to get to New York for their three-game series against the Mets. Boston took advantage of shortstop Francisco Lindor’s error on a potential game-ending double play in the ninth to score two runs, and Anthony Siegler hit a sacrifice fly in the 10th for a 3-2 victory on Sunday over the struggling New York Mets. Boston, which finished the first half at the Los Angeles Angels, Chicago White Sox and the Mets, had not gone 9-0 on a trip since July 29 to Aug. 7, 1977, at the California Angels, Seattle and Oakland.
